  • Page 14: Cleaning & Maintenance

    DESCALING THE COFFEE MAKER • After using your 6-in-1 coffee maker for a while, limescale will begin to build inside the machine. It is important to descale your appliance every 2-3 months. If the machine is used daily, the descaling process should be done monthly.
